An Effective Mobile Applications for Testing Strategies

The effectivivity of test planning in Mobile Application testing improves the quality of Mobile Apps. In the reason of increasing numbers of smart phone applications and their progressive features, mobile phone or smart phone has become a primary resource of communication for worldwide business owners, industrial and office workers.. In fragmented and competitive global market the mobile development cycle is of short period. It is important that one should make sure that the experience every consumer every time they use your application, will be exceptional. Same to functional testing the non-functional testing like Security testing, usability testing also represents an important role effectivivity of test planning. The emergence of mobile applications gives computing environment to number of companies and platforms, but there are a number of companies and platforms that are not much advanced in mobile computing; for those companies and platforms, it has become a challenge to avail the functionality of the mobile application. We use UML diagrams in this represented paper in the form of a tree to extract, test cases to verify/validate the behavior of mobile objects. A new model based approach for automated generation of test cases for object oriented systems in this study is presented. Test cases are derived by analyzing the dynamic behavior of the objects due to internal and external stimuli. The scope of the paper has been limited to the object diagrams taken from the Unified Modeling Language model of the system. The genetic Algorithm’s tree crossover has been proposed to bring out all possible test cases of a given object diagram. Illustrative case study has been presented to create the effectiveness of our methodology coupled with mutation analysis. Mobile application testing presents matchless challenges. For each and every challenge that mobile devices face, there should be a proper mobile testing strategic plan.
